**Q: The Scourwell sweeper stalled mid-purge. Do I restart it?**

No. Restarting mid-purge can double-delete retention markers. Pause the queue, check the last committed epoch in the Scourwell console, then resume from checkpoint. If the checkpoint itself is corrupt, you'll need to unlock the recovery vault on the Tildewick cluster. The passphrase for that vault is below.

strongbox words: holax-rusax-jorath-aldeth

## Compaction stalls on Quillbus brokers

If compaction lag on a Quillbus partition exceeds one hour, check the janitor thread first; it halts silently on corrupt segment headers. Restarting the broker clears it, but always snapshot the offsets beforehand. Never run manual compaction during the Harrowgate backup window. Use the compaction settings below.

service settings:
ralael:
  pin: 7453
  tenant: zorath
  seal: seal_087806e4
  metrics_host: metrics.ralael.paliqworks.example
  standby_team: fraath
  escalation: praok-istiel
  nonce: 10e083

Subject: Heads up — clock skew on build agents

Hi, welcome aboard! Quick warning: the Copperline build agents in the Nalsted rack drift a few seconds a week, and when skew passes two seconds the artifact signing step starts failing with confusing cache errors. Don't chase the cache — check NTP sync first. It bites every new contractor at least once. The fix procedure is written up here:

runbook for tagug-hafog: https://jira.lumiclabs.internal/projects/pages/pages/9773c0d8

### LiftSim dispatch queue stalls

Symptom: Morrow Tower scenario in LiftSim freezes at floor-assignment step; car states stuck in HOLDING. Cause: the dispatch solver loses its lease when the sim clock skews past 30s. Fix: restart the solver pod, then replay the scenario from the last checkpoint. Confirm queue depth drops below 10 within two minutes. If replay fails with a 401, the diagnostic endpoint needs re-auth. Call the replay endpoint with the support token below.

login token, bahip-bahaf: eyJhbGciOiJIUzI1NiIsInR5cCI6IkpXVCJ9.eyJzdWIiOiIhkhbPoIn0.I63r8njT